Kunio Ishii (石井邦生 Ishii Kunio?, born October 20, 1941 in Fukuoka, Japan) is a professional Go player.
Ishii became an insei in 1954, then a professional in 1956 under the guidance of his teacher Hokosawa Senjin. By 1978, he was at the highest rank of order, 9 dan. Although he competed in countless tournaments during his time, he was never able to win any. He is the teacher of Iyama Yuta.
